The PDP has advised the Osun state Governor Ogbeni Rauf Aregbesola to sell the helicopter which he bought for security purpose in the state and use the proceeds to pay workers salary. The PDP alleged that the said shelicopter is being used for the Governor's personal trips. Read statement below,
"The PDP is urging the government to sell the helicopter Governor Aregbesola said was procured for the state. He should also stop frivolous trips to Cuba.
“What this administration told us was that the helicopter was to be used for surveillance, but we have since discovered that the machine is only serving the travelling needs of Mr. Aregbesola and his family. This remains one draining pipe that must be blocked.
“The governor and his aides should also forthwith stop travelling in chartered aircraft around the world. If President Muhammadu Buhari could be travelling on British Airways, even when aircrafts in presidential fleet are available, there is the need for Governor Aregbesola to borrow a leave.”
